Afinogenov, Miller help Sabres edge Panthers
Dec 15, 2006 - 3:02 AM BUFFALO, New York (Ticker) -- The Buffalo Sabres want the rest of the Eastern Conference to know the road to the Stanley Cup may run through upstate New York. Maxim Afinogenov re-enforced that idea against the Florida Panthers.Afinogenov snapped a tie 79 seconds into the third period, lifting the Sabres to a 2-1 triumph over the struggling Panthers.
Thomas Vanek also scored and Ryan Miller stopped 32 shots for Buffalo, which became the first team in the East and second in the league to reach the 50-point mark. The Anaheim Ducks lead the NHL with 56 points.
"I thought we played a pretty good game," Afinogenov said. "We scored on the power play and are playing well."
Afinogenov gave the Sabres the lead during a power play early in the third. After gaining possession of the puck near Florida's net, Chris Drury made a quick cross-crease pass with a defender on his back that Afinogenov fired past goaltender Ed Belfour for his 14th of the season.
"(Drury) probably knew I was going to be there because it was set up like that," Afinogenov said. "I'm on the far side, he just put the puck there and I was by myself and threw the puck in."
Miller made it stand, turning aside all 12 shots he faced in the period.
"I was happy with holding on to a one-goal lead," Miller said. "We've played some tight games. We've let some leads like this go in the third period. We played a really nice defensive game. I'll take the amount of shots. I just have to worry about rebounds."
The win was the third straight for the Sabres, who set a team record with 24 victories and 50 points through their first 31 games.
"It was a pretty hard-fought game," Sabres coach Lindy Ruff said. "I have to give Florida credit. They are great in the speed department and they've got very good size, and they made it a tough one."
Vanek scored his team-leading 18th goal of the season 4:20 into the second session. With his back to the net, Vanek received a pass from Derek Roy, spun to his right and slipped the puck past the glove of Belfour to give Buffalo a 1-0 lead.
Florida needed less than three minutes, however, to pull even. After recovering a loose puck near the net, Stumpel squeezed a shot between Miller's glove and the left goalpost for his seventh of the season.
We're not playing bad hockey," Stumpel said. "We're playing pretty good. We just need a little better shooting, just other little things."
Belfour made 14 saves for the Panthers, who have lost four straight and 10 of their last 12.
"We don't have that many guys that score goals," said Panthers coach Jacques Martin, whose team has just one double-digit goal scorer in captain Olli Jokinen (13). "We have to try different things, I guess."
Florida outshot Buffalo, 33-16, but was 0-for-5 on the power play and committed eight penalties.
"We're getting chances, it's just not going in for us," center Chris Gratton said. "We just have to work a little extra hard and make it work."
